Winston Churchill Middle School is a public school in the San Juan Unified School District, located in the Sacramento area. It attracts many students due to having the International Baccalaureate Middle Years Programme, an academically rigorous program that aims to create a better world through education.

Graduates of Winston Churchill normally go to Mira Loma High School, which is located just a couple of blocks away and also has the International Baccalaureate Middle Years Programme and the International Baccalaureate Diploma Programme.

Churchill has a long history of success in Science Olympiad, placing in the top 2 at Regionals and NorCals year in and year out. The program was started in the late 1980s and has racked up numerous nationals appearances. Several of those were in the late 80s and early 90s with coach Bob Wofford at the helm and more recently 3 times under head coach Jeff Jungk. Jungk is a science teacher at Churchill and has coached the team for the past 10 years. He receives assistance and support from other staff members, parents and community members.

In 2010, Churchill had three teams (A, B, and C) for the first time. The A team placed 2nd at regionals by just 1 point! At state, the A team placed second.

In 2011, Churchill A team placed 2nd at Regionals by only 2 points. At state, the A Team took 1st place, beating Arden (who got 2nd place at Nationals the previous year) by 18 points! Churchill then went to Nationals, getting 8th place overall with 6 medals.

In 2012, Churchill competed for the first time in invitationals at Camas and Muscatel. The A Team won the regional competition in March and the B Team took second place. The A Team went on to compete at the NorCal State competition in Visalia taking first place with tough competetion from Elkhorn MS. At the National competition in Orlando, Churchill placed fourth in the nation, with 11 medals, three of which were golds (Keep the Heat, Write It Do It, Rocks and Minerals). At nationals 2012, Churchill earned more gold medals than any other school. Woof woof!

In 2013, Churchill fielded an A, B, C and D team at regionals. The A team won and the B was second. At NorCal finals Churchill won by a large 60 point margin over Kennedy MS from the Bay Area. At Nationals the team took 5th place with 6 medals including a gold in reach for the stars.
